Alfred Posted December 7, 2017 Share Posted December 7, 2017 Affinity Designer doesn't have a Knife Tool yet. It's on the roadmap for version 1.x, but meanwhile you can work around the limitation by dividing with a closed shape which completely overlaps the area that you want to separate: Alfred Affinity Designer/Photo/Publisher 2 for Windows • Windows 10 Home/Pro Affinity Designer/Photo/Publisher 2 for iPad • iPadOS 17.4.1 (iPad 7th gen)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
